Caregiver Stress and PKDPatients with disease need people to take care in daily life, including patients with PKD or other kidney diseases. As is known to all, it is very persistent and tough for people to take care of patients. In the long term, mental and physical stress may come up. This time we will mostly talk about how to help caregivers manage stress and avoid it.

To begin with, let’s know signs of stress, which can help us realize if we are going to get stressed.

1. difficulty in sleeping, or sleeping too much.

2. weight gain, or weight loss

3. anger, depression

4. fatigue and weakness

5. bad concentration

6. overreacting

the above are most common signs which mean you are in stressful situation. Stress is life-threatening potentially very much. If it is not managed well, patients with stress may have violence and tendency to suicide.

How to deal with stress correctly?

As first, you should change your behaviors in daily life.

1. Do not leave self alone, and have some accompanies together.

2. Do more laughing in daily life.

3. Take some exercise or do sports

4. Take part in some activities.

5. Reward your self, like buying something you love

6. Have a healthy diet

7. Be positive and happy as can as possible

Mind adjustment

If you feel very depressed and stressed, it is better that you find a bed or coach to lie down and make a deep breath with eyes closed. Inhale and exhale slowly. Make your brain relax with nothing thought about. This can be very effective, you are worth trying.
